Impact of Weather on Heatpump Effectiveness



When it concerns the efficiency of your heatpump, weather condition plays a critical role. The performance of your heat pump can be considerably impacted by various weather.



As an example, during cooler months, when temperatures drop below freezing, your heat pump has to function tougher to extract warmth from the outside air. This can cause reduced performance and boosted energy consumption.

Similarly, in extremely hot weather, your heatpump might battle to successfully cool your home, once again influencing its effectiveness.

In addition to temperature level, humidity degrees can also influence how well your heat pump runs. High humidity can make it harder for your heat pump to get rid of moisture from the air, decreasing its overall efficiency. On the other hand, low humidity levels can create your heat pump to work more difficult to keep a comfy temperature level indoors.

Tips to Optimize Heat Pump Performance



To improve your heat pump's efficiency and efficiency, implementing a couple of key techniques can make a significant distinction.

Initially, guarantee proper air movement by routinely cleaning up or replacing air filters. Stopped up filters limit airflow, compeling the system to work tougher.

Second of all, schedule annual specialist upkeep to keep your heatpump running smoothly. Specialists can recognize and deal with any type of problems before they escalate, improving total performance.

Additionally, think about setting up a programmable thermostat to manage your home's temperature effectively. This allows you to readjust settings based on your timetable, preventing unneeded power consumption.

In addition, secure any gaps or leakages in your house's ductwork to prevent warmth loss and ensure optimum air flow.

Finally, maintain the location around your heat pump free from particles and vegetation to keep unrestricted air flow.

Weather Factors To Consider for Heatpump Upkeep



Thinking about the effect of climate on your heatpump's performance is crucial for effective maintenance. Severe temperatures can stress your heat pump, leading to deterioration on its elements.

Hefty rainfall and tornados can cause flooding, so boost the device when possible or mount a safety cover. Additionally, strong winds can bend fins and impact the heatpump's performance, so examine and align them as required.

Routinely check for any type of debris stuck in the device and remove it promptly. Conduct maintenance checks after severe weather events to assess any type of damages and make certain whatever is operating properly. By remaining vigilant and addressing weather-related issues without delay, you can extend the life of your heatpump and maintain its effectiveness.
